Identifying Various Forms of Sexual Abuse in Educational Settings
In the context of Dallas schools, understanding and identifying different types of sexual abuse is paramount for creating safe learning environments. Sexual abuse in educational settings can manifest in various forms, each with distinct characteristics. One common form is physical sexual abuse, which includes any non-consensual physical contact of a sexual nature, such as unwanted touching or groping. This often occurs in secluded areas like school bathrooms or during inappropriate physical interactions during sports or health classes.
Another type is psychological or emotional abuse, where a student may be subjected to persistent verbal attacks, threats, or manipulations that create an environment of fear and control. This can include name-calling, belittling, or isolating a student from peers, all of which contribute to a harmful learning atmosphere. Additionally, online sexual exploitation is on the rise, with students potentially facing non-consensual sharing of intimate images or videos, cyberstalking, or being enticed into sending explicit content by predators posing as peers. Preventive Measures and Support Systems for Dallas Schools
Preventing sexual abuse in Dallas schools is a multifaceted effort that involves both proactive measures and supportive systems. Schools can enhance safety by implementing clear policies against harassment and abuse, conducting regular staff training on recognizing and reporting suspicious behavior, and establishing open communication channels for students to express concerns confidentially. Regularly updating these protocols and staying informed about emerging trends in prevention are essential.
Support systems play a crucial role in creating an environment where students feel comfortable discussing sensitive issues. This includes designating trained professionals who can provide immediate assistance and counseling, as well as fostering a culture of empathy and understanding among peers.
